Understanding Self-Defense Gun Insurance Policies

Self-defense gun insurance policies are designed to provide financial and legal support in the aftermath of a self-defense shooting incident. Understanding the specifics of these policies is crucial for responsible gun ownership.

What does Self-Defense Gun Insurance Cover?

Self-defense gun insurance policies typically offer a range of coverage options, although the specifics vary between providers and policy types. Common coverage aspects include:

  • Legal Defense Fees: This covers the costs associated with hiring an attorney specializing in self-defense cases. This is often the most significant expense following a shooting.
  • Bail Bonds: If you are arrested, the policy may cover the cost of posting bail.
  • Expert Witness Fees: Expert witnesses are often crucial in self-defense cases, and their fees can be substantial.
  • Court Costs: This includes various court-related fees and expenses.
  • Settlement Costs: In some cases, settling a civil lawsuit might be necessary, and the insurance can help cover these costs.
  • Accidental Shootings: Some policies offer coverage for accidental shootings, though this is often subject to specific conditions and exclusions.
  • Injuries to Others: Certain policies might cover medical expenses or legal liabilities if someone is injured during a self-defense incident, but this is less common and usually requires careful review of the policy's terms.

Types of Self-Defense Gun Insurance Policies

Self-defense gun insurance policies aren't one-size-fits-all. You'll typically find options ranging from basic policies offering limited coverage to comprehensive policies providing broader protection. Basic policies might primarily cover legal defense fees, while comprehensive plans may include bail bonds, expert witness fees, and even settlement costs. Price points will naturally reflect the scope of coverage. It’s vital to read the policy documents thoroughly before purchasing to understand exactly what is and isn't covered.

Cost and Affordability of Self-Defense Gun Insurance

The cost of self-defense gun insurance varies depending on several factors including coverage level, location, and individual risk profile. While costs differ, it’s crucial to compare the cost of a policy to the potential legal fees you could incur without insurance. The potential cost of legal representation, court fees, and other expenses can far exceed the annual cost of a comprehensive self-defense insurance policy, making it a cost-effective investment for responsible gun owners.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Self-Defense Gun Insurance

  • What happens if my claim is denied? Most policies outline specific grounds for denial; understanding these is crucial. You should also have the option to appeal a denial.
  • What is the claims process like? The process typically involves notifying the insurer promptly, providing all necessary documentation, and cooperating with their investigation.
  • Does my homeowner's or renter's insurance cover self-defense incidents? Generally, homeowner's and renter's insurance do not cover self-defense incidents. This is where specialized self-defense gun insurance becomes essential.
  • Do I need a lawyer even with insurance? While insurance provides legal representation, it’s wise to discuss the specifics of your case with an attorney to understand your legal options and potential outcomes.
